The Mission of the Lord's Church, at its core, has four primary elements:
1. We, as a congregation and individually, are to be engaged in Evangelism.
Matt 28: 18-20 - "And Jesus came and spoke to them, saying, 'All authority has been given to Me in heaven and on earth. Go therefore and make disciples of all the n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, teaching them to observe all things that I have commanded you; and lo, I am with you always, even to the end of the age." Amen.
Mark 16: 15 - 16 - "And He said to them, 'Go into all the world and preach the gospel to every creature. He who believes and is baptized will be saved; but he who does not believe will be condemned.
2. We, as a congregation and individually, are to be engaged in Worship.
John 4: 23-24 - "...the true worshipers will worship the Father in spirit and truth; for the Father is seeking such to worship Him. God is Spirit, and those who worship Him must worship in spirit and truth."
3. We, as a congregation and individually, are to be engaged in Benevolence.
Rom 15: 26 - "For it pleased those from Macedonia and Achaia to make a certain contribution for the poor among the saints who are in Jerusalem."
1 Timothy 6: 17-19 - "Command those who are rich in this present age not to be haughty, nor to trust in uncertain riches but in the living God, who gives us richly all things to enjoy. Let them do good, that they be rich in good works, ready to give, willing to share, storing up for themselves a good foundation for the time to come, that they may lay hold on eternal life."
4. We, as a congregation and individually, are to be engaged in Edification.
1 Cor 14: 26 - "How is it then, brethen? Whenever you come together, each of you has a psalm, has a teaching, has a tongue, has a revelation, has an interpretation. Let all things be done for edification.".
